Def Leppard live sound man and co-producer Ronan McHugh has commented on the recent studio album recording sessions in a new interview with Pro Sound Web.
Ronan is pictured with Joe and their new sound equipment which was used in the studio and will be taken out on the road his summer.
Ronan explained how it was used during the recent Dublin sessions for both the Def Leppard and Down 'N' Outz albums.

Pro Sound Web - Ronan McHugh Interview Quotes
"We brought the band into the studio and jammed; the whole band playing and writing together. We hadn't done that in a long time.
"I had the two guitars going through the ADL 700s, and the boys [guitarists Phil Collen and Vivian Campbell] really loved how it sounded. They were asking 'what is this?' So when we started laying down tracks, they both said not to change a thing."
